We report on an 8‐year‐old girl with Wilson disease who developed three episodes of peritonitis due to extended‐spectrum beta‐lactamase‐producing Escherichia coli after liver transplantation. Massive ascites were thought to account for low meropenem concentrations with standard dosing. Extending the infusion achieved higher troughs, greater time above minimum inhibitory concentration.
